

A 35 × 35 × 6 mm frame and 5 VDC rating define MF35060V1-10000-A99, a DC axial fan for telecom cabinets and network equipment. Its 9.3 m³/h airflow rating suits the stated equipment-cooling role. Base compatibility checking on the stated thermal-duty record. Reconcile the model code with the required electrical interface.
| Rated Voltage(V) | 5 |
|---|---|
| Size(mm) | 35x35x6mm |
| Max.Air Flow(m³/h) | 9.3 |
| Max.Pressure(Pa) | 27.4 |
| Input Power(W) | 0.6 |
| Speed(rpm) | 7600 |
| Noise(db) | 26 |

Match voltage, dimensions, mounting, airflow direction, airflow, pressure, connector, control signal, and protection before substitution.
Compare its listed 0.6 W input with the required airflow and run time. Total savings depend on the complete system duty point.
The listed speed is 7600 rpm. Confirm frequency, control method, and duty point for the installed system.
The worksheet lists up to 9.3 m³/h. Verify the operating point against system resistance.
Keep the airflow path clear, secure the frame without distortion, and follow the exact wiring diagram and voltage rating.
